In this episode of Teach and Learn, Dr. Emma Zone sits down with Dan Fitzpatrick, an international keynote speaker, bestselling author and AI educator, to explore the transformative role of artificial intelligence (AI) in education. Known worldwide as The AI Educator, Fitzpatrick shares his journey from being a high school teacher to becoming a leading voice in AI and education, emphasizing his passion for innovation and technology. 

In the first of this two-part episode, Fitzpatrick shares insights into the practical applications of AI in education, from resource creation to administrative tasks, and the broader implications for teaching and learning.  

 Together they discuss: 

  • Integrating AI into the classroom
  • Challenges and opportunities 
  • How education systems need to focus on skills, not just knowledge 
  • The lack of AI training for educators 
  • How generative tools can save educators time and enhance their teaching methods 
  • The application of Vijay Govindarajan’s "Three-Box Solution" framework to navigate change
